Genel Sanal Sunucu

Sanal Sunucularda Güvenli Konfigürasyon Taktikleri

Sanal Sunucularda Güvenli Konfigürasyon Taktikleri

Sanal Sunucularda Güvenli Konfigürasyon Taktikleri

Sanal sunucular, esneklik, ölçeklenebilirlik ve maliyet verimliliği sundukları için son yıllarda hızla popüler hale geldiler. Ancak bu avantajların yanı sıra sanal sunucuların güvenliğinin sağlanması kritik öneme sahiptir. Bir sanal sunucu güvenliği, sadece verilerinizi korumakla kalmaz, aynı zamanda iş sürekliliğinizi de garanti altına alır. Bu makalede, sanal sunucularınızın güvenliğini artırmak için uygulayabileceğiniz bazı önemli taktikleri ele alacağız.

Sunucu Seçimi ve Kurulum

Sanal sunucularınızı kurarken doğru hizmeti seçmeniz büyük önem taşır. Gelişmiş güvenlik önlemlerine sahip Bulut Sunucu ya da VPS Sunucu seçeneklerini değerlendirebilirsiniz. Sanal sunucunuzu kurarken dikkat etmeniz gereken başlıca adımlar şunlardır:

1. Güncel Yazılımlar: Sunucu işletim sistemi ile birlikte tüm yüklü bileşenlerin ve uygulamaların güncel sürümlerine sahip olmasını sağlayın. Bu, bilinen güvenlik açıklarına karşı koruma sağlar.

2. Güçlü Şifreler: Yönetici hesapları ve kritik kullanıcılar için karmaşık ve güçlü şifreler kullanın. Şifrelerin en az 12 karakter uzunluğunda, büyük-küçük harf karakterleri ile numerik ve özel semboller içermesi gerekir.

3. Güvenlik Duvarı Konfigürasyonu: Sunucunuza gelen ve giden trafiği kontrol altına alabilmek için iyi yapılandırılmış bir güvenlik duvarı kullanmalısınız. Sadece gerekli portları açarak minimum güvenlik açıklarını hedefleyin.

Linux'''da bir portu firewall üzerinden açma örneği

sudo ufw allow 80/tcp sudo ufw allow 443/tcp sudo ufw enable

Erişim Kontrolü ve İzleme

Sanal sunuculara sağlanan erişimin kısıtlanması, izinsiz girişleri önlemek için önemlidir. Aşağıdaki uygulamaları hayata geçirebilirsiniz:

1. SSH Anahtarları: Parola yerine SSH anahtarlarını kullanarak giriş yapın. Bu yöntem, erişimi sadece güvenilir cihazlarla sınırlandırır ve başkaları tarafından tahmin edilmesi zor bir koruma katmanı sağlar.

2. İki Faktörlü Kimlik Doğrulama (2FA): SSH ve diğer yönetim panellerinde çok faktörlü kimlik doğrulama (2FA) kullanarak ekstra bir güvenlik katmanı ekleyin.

3. Günlük İzleme ve Uyarılar: Sunucu günlüklerinizin düzenli takibini yapın ve şüpheli aktiviteler için otomatik uyarılar kurun. Fail2ban gibi araçlar, belirli sınırların üzerinde başarısız giriş denemelerini algılayarak IP adreslerini bloklayabilir.

Fail2ban kurulum ve yapılandırma

sudo apt-get install fail2ban sudo cp /etc/fail2ban/jail.conf /etc/fail2ban/jail.local sudo nano /etc/fail2ban/jail.local

jail.local içinde gerekli ayarlamaları yapın, dosyayı kaydedin ve ardından:

sudo service fail2ban restart

Veri Yedekleme ve Kurtarma

Veri kaybını önlemeye yönelik düzenli yedekleme stratejileri oluşturun. Yurt Dışı Lokasyon Sanal Sunucular gibi farklı lokasyonlarda da veri yedekleme hizmeti sunan sunucular kullanmak, herhangi bir fiziksel ya da dijital saldırı sonrasında hızlı veri kurtarmayı mümkün kılar.

1. Otomatik Yedeklemeler: Yedeklerinizi otomatik olarak alacak ve merkezi bir sistemde saklayacak araçlar kullanın. Bu, veri güvenliğiniz açısından hem görev hatalarını önler hem de manuel hataları en aza indirir.

2. Yedekleme Testleri: Alınan yedeklerin düzenli olarak test edilmesi yedekleme stratejinizin işlerliğini kontrol altında tutar ve gerektiğinde hızlı bir şekilde geri dönülmesini sağlar.

Kritik Güvenlik Uygulamaları

1. Sistem ve Uygulama Güncellemeleri: Sistem ve uygulamalarınızın otomatik güncellemelerini etkinleştirin. Özellikle güvenlik güncellemeleri, bilinen açık ve saldırılara karşı koruma sağlayacaktır.

2. Antivirüs ve Kötü Amaçlı Yazılım Taramaları: Sunucunuzda düzenli antivirüs ve kötü amaçlı yazılım taramaları yaparak herhangi bir zararlı yazılımın sistemde barınmamasını sağlayın.

Bu adımlar, sanal sunucunuzu güvenli bir şekilde yapılandırmanıza yardımcı olacaktır. Sunucularınızı güvende tutarak, iş sürekliliğinizi sağlar, verilerinizi koruyabilir ve olası tehditlere karşı daha az savunmasız hale gelirsiniz. Özellikle Windows Sanal Sunucu gibi farklı işletim sistemlerine sahip sunucular için bu adımların uygulanması önemlidir. Güvenliğine öncelik veren bir sanal sunucu yönetimi, sistem performansını artırırken, aynı zamanda kullanıcı verilerini ve uygulamalarınızı tehditlerden korumanıza imkan tanır.